Deal Details
Select Home Depot Stores have RYOBI ONE+ 18V Li-Ion 2.0 Ah Battery + 4.0 Ah Battery w/ Charger (PSK106SB) on clearance for $50. Offer is valid In-Store only.

Thanks Community Member nottrollin for sharing this deal

Note: Offer is valid In-Store at select locations only. You may check In-Store clearance price by clicking "See In-Store Clearance Price" under price on product page. Availability/price may vary by location.

About this Item:
  • Extend your productivity with up to 3X more runtime
  • High visibility LED fuel gauge clearly indicates remaining runtime
  • The compact and lightweight design is perfect for any job
  • Provides fade-free power in all weather conditions
  • Easily snaps into place and detaches with quick-release buttons
  • Recharge on any 18V ONE+ charger
  • Part of the RYOBI 18V ONE+ System of over 300 Cordless Products
  • 3-year manufacturer's warranty
  • Includes: PBP005 18V ONE+ 4Ah Lithium Battery, PBP006 18V ONE+ 2Ah Lithium Battery, PCG002 Charger, and Operator's Manuals
